Enjoyed as a tea-time treat, a thoughtful gift, or a symbol of celebration, yōkan is a cherished Japanese dessert that embodies elegant simplicity and refinement. Its history spanning centuries, yōkan has been a popular delicacy accompanying tea ceremonies. Handmade using carefully selected, high-quality ingredients such as azuki beans, sugar and agar-agar, skilled wagashi (Japanese confectionery) artisans shape these into elegant rectangular blocks. A smooth, gelled-paste consistency, a harmonious blend of flavours, and delicate sweetness is what best describe yōkan, a beloved dessert that embodies the rich heritage of Japanese confectionery.
The box contains 5 types of yōkan that come in flavours of azuki bean, dark brown sugar, matcha, honey and black tea.

The Kantō region is densely populated and home to a third of the country's population. It is centred around the nation's vibrant capital – Tokyo, formerly known as Edo, which has been the cultural, economic and political heart of Japan for centuries. Outside this megacity, there are mountains, onsen and ski resorts, magnificent temple complexes and excellent surfing opportunities within easy reach.
